It has come time to move up to a bigger and faster boat, and I know the market is not great right now but I'd like to sell my current boat before I move up. I need to know what the boat is worth before I list it. I have gotten some offers, but don't want to sell for too low, or list too high. So here it is:

1985 34' Scarab III "Go Time"
Engines are Gen IV 454's bored to 496, rebuilt by JC Performance when all is said and done (and a roll of duct tape with a reach around because I know everyone will ask ) Dynoed at 520HP. Engines only have 30 hours on them. Has TRS Drives with nose cones, both recently rebuilt and in great shape (5 hours on LH and 20 hours on RH). It has full Hydraulic steering by XS Performance, which we put in at the beginning of this season. The boat is in great shape overall (hopefully Byrdman, Panther, Or anyone else who saw it at the NYC run can chime in on this thread) Just replaced the carpet in the cockpit, and the rest is in good shape. Has full cabin, also in good shape. The last thing I was going to do was update the gauges, but I'll leave that for the buyer. Just replaced the stereo, and did a bunch of other minor things (re-did the bilge and all hoses, pumps, etc. when the engines were out) What do you think would be a good price to list/sell the boat for????
